AI Technical Summary
Existing fluoropolymer dispersions contain significant levels of nonionic surfactants and fluorinated residues, including perfluoroalkyl carboxylic acids (PFCAs), which are subject to regulatory control and environmental concerns, and current methods are inefficient in reducing these contaminants.
A process involving polymerization in an aqueous medium with a nucleant to achieve small particle sizes, followed by modification with a nonionic surfactant and treatment with an ion exchange resin to reduce linear C9-C14 perfluoroalkyl carboxylic acids to low concentrations.
The process effectively reduces linear C9-C14 perfluoroalkyl carboxylic acids to parts-per-billion levels, enhancing environmental compliance and manufacturing efficiency.
